How they compare
Azerbaijan currently reports 6,431 against 6,071 in Paraguay, a difference of 360.
That makes Azerbaijan's figure about 1.1 times Paraguay's.
The two have swapped places 4 times across 33 shared years of data; in 1992 it was Azerbaijan ahead.
Azerbaijan ranks 104th and Paraguay ranks 105th of 183 countries.
Across the 4 decades both report, Azerbaijan averaged higher in 3 and Paraguay in 1.
Head to head by decade
| Decade | Azerbaijan | Paraguay |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 231,356 | 46.25 | 231,309 | Azerbaijan |
| 2000s | 2,170 | 43.5 | 2,127 | Azerbaijan |
| 2010s | 1,359 | 247.3 | 1,112 | Azerbaijan |
| 2020s | 4,373 | 4,730 | 357.6 | Paraguay |
Averages of every year both report within each decade.

About this data
Refugee population by country or territory of asylum with 169 missing years estimated by linear interpolation between the nearest real observations. Only gaps of 4 years or fewer are filled, and never beyond the first or last actual measurement — these are filled holes, not forecasts.
